To determine the correct equation that represents the amount of money Chelsea earns in one day (A) after taking W walks with the dogs, we need to analyze the components of her earnings:
- Chelsea charges $12 for the day.
- For each walk, she charges an additional $2.50.
The total amount Chelsea earns can be represented as:
Total Earnings = Fixed Daily Charge + Charge for Walks
This can be formulated as:
\[ A = 12 + 2.5W \]
Where:
- A is the total amount of money Chelsea earns in one day.
- W is the number of walks she takes.
Comparing this with the provided equations:
- A = 2.5W + 12 (Correct: This directly matches our formulation)
- A = 2.5 + 12W (Incorrect: This implies $2.50 is constant and $12 is multiplied by the number of walks)
- A = (12 + 2.5)W (Incorrect: This implies that she earns the combined $14.50 for each walk)
- A = 12 - 2.5W (Incorrect: This suggests that her earnings decrease with the number of walks)
Therefore, the correct equation that represents Chelsea's earnings is:
A = 2.5W + 12
The graph representing this equation would be a straight line with a y-intercept of 12, rising with a slope of 2.5.
